WebOct 20, 2024 · The state space model or method is developed in Kalman ( 1960) and Kalman and Bucy ( 1961) for control engineering and actually is a very general model that … WebFeb 13, 2024 · This post explains how to model a regime switching (Markov switching) model which is based on Hamilton (1989). the estimation is done by 1) predicting states by each regimes, 2) constructing a likelihood from data and state predictions, and 3) updating states. This is the Hamilton filter which is a kind of Bayesian updating procedure.
